随着区块链技术的发展,虚拟货币已经成为越来越多人的投资选择。如何将虚拟币安全地存储到钱包中,是每个投资...
区块链技术已经成为现代数字经济的重要组成部分,其中节点钱包作为连接用户和区块链网络的重要工具,受到越来越多人的关注。许多用户希望能够自己搭建一个节点钱包,以便更好地控制自己的数字资产,参与区块链的各类活动。本指南将详细介绍区块链节点钱包的部署和搭建,帮助读者从新手成长为掌握区块链技术的高手。
在深入理解节点钱包的部署和搭建之前,首先我们需要清楚什么是区块链节点和钱包。在区块链网络中,每一个参与节点都能够维护和更新区块链的数据,而钱包则是用于存储和管理数字资产的工具。
区块链节点钱包通常分为两种类型:全节点钱包和轻量级钱包。全节点钱包是指能够下载并存储整个区块链数据的客户端,这样的钱包可以完全自主验证交易,提高安全性;而轻量级钱包则仅下载区块链的一部分数据,因此更为快速和节省存储空间,但安全性相对较低。
在开始搭建节点钱包前,您需要进行一系列的准备工作,包括选择区块链网络、服务器配置、软件选择等。
1. **选择区块链网络**:首先,您需要决定要在哪一个区块链上搭建节点钱包,比如比特币、以太坊、波场等。每个区块链网络的结构和功能都不同,因此要充分了解其特点。
2. **服务器配置**:依据所选区块链的需求,您需要准备一台性能合适的服务器。一般来说,内存、CPU和存储空间都是需要重点关注的因素。对于全节点钱包,您需要一个较大的存储空间,因为整个区块链的数据都需要存放在本地。
3. **软件选择**:根据不同的区块链网络,您需要选择合适的软件。一些常见的软件为比特币核心钱包(Bitcoin Core)、以太坊官方客户端(Geth)等。同时您还需要确保您的系统支持所选择的客户端。
搭建节点钱包的流程可以分为以下几个步骤:
1. **安装操作系统**:通常,Linux系统被广泛用于节点钱包搭建,因为它的稳定性和安全性较高。您可以选择Ubuntu等流行的Linux发行版。
2. **下载区块链客户端**:在确定了区块链类型后,前往其官网下载对应客户端,并确保下载的版本是最新的。
3. **配置客户端**:下载完成后,您需要对客户端进行配置。在此过程中,您可以设置存储路径、远程访问权限、防火墙配置等。
4. **启动节点**:完成配置后,启动节点钱包客户端。根据不同区块链特性,此过程可能需要一定的时间,因为软件需要与区块链网络进行同步。
在任何数字资产管理流程中,安全都是最重要的考虑因素之一。在搭建区块链节点钱包后,您需要采取一系列的安全措施来保护您的数字资产。
1. **使用强密码**:确保您的钱包使用强密码,并定期更改密码。此外,可以考虑启用双重认证(2FA)来提高安全性。
2. **定期备份**:定期为钱包数据和私钥进行备份,并将其保存在安全的地方,防止数据丢失。
3. **防火墙与加密**:使用防火墙来保护服务器,防止非法入侵。同时,如果可能,尽量将所有私钥和敏感信息进行加密存储。
在搭建和使用区块链节点钱包的过程中,用户可能会遇到一些问题。以下是一些常见问题及其详细解答。
节点钱包的同步过程可能会因为网络延迟和数据量庞大而变得缓慢。对此,用户可以采取以下措施来加快同步速度:
1. **使用快速的网络连接**:确保您的网络连接稳定且速度较快。在布局节点时,建议选择带宽较大的服务器。
2. **更改同步模式**:一些区块链客户端允许用户选择不同的同步模式,例如快速同步模式。这种模式可以大幅度减少需要下载的数据量。
3. **使用数据库**:对于全节点钱包,使用合适的数据库管理工具,可以帮助您更有效地管理和读取区块链数据,从而提高同步速度。
4. **选择邻近的节点**:在某些情况下,您可以手动配置客户端与某些特定节点连接,从而加快同步过程。有时候,相邻地理位置的节点连接会较快。
节点钱包和其他数字资产钱包一样,确实存在被黑客攻击的风险。为了保护自己的资产,用户应采取一系列的防护措施:
1. **保持软件更新**:确保客户端和系统都保持最新版,以避免已经修复的安全漏洞被利用。
2. **使用硬件钱包**:如果您的资产数量较大,可以考虑使用硬件钱包存储大部分资产,以降低网上钱包的风险。
3. **限制外部访问**:尽量避免通过公网访问您的节点钱包,设置VPN等技术限制非授权访问。
4. **定期检查交易和活动**:定期查看您的钱包活动,总是能够及时发现任何异常操作,这有助于尽早采取措施,保护资产安全。
选择适合的区块链网络搭建节点钱包可以通过以下几个方面进行考虑:
1. **用例**:不同的区块链网络设计用来解决不同的问题。根据您的需求,比如是投资、交易还是开发DApp,来选择最合适的网络。
2. **社区活跃度**:活跃的社区通常意味着更好的支持和更多的开发资源。选择社区活跃度较高的区块链项目会使您在搭建节点钱包时获得更多帮助。
3. **技术成熟度**:一些新的区块链项目虽然前景广阔,但是技术可能尚未成熟,搭建节点可能会遇到各类问题。选择技术更为成熟的网络进行搭建,可以减少不必要的麻烦。
4. **安全性与去中心化**:不同网络的安全模型不同,选择去中心化程度较高、攻击风险较低的网络,可以更好地保护您的资产安全。
如果您的节点钱包数据不幸丢失,可以尝试以下步骤进行恢复:
1. **检查备份**:首先检查之前的备份是否存在。定期备份是防止数据丢失的最佳措施。如果有备份,则可以直接恢复。
2. **尝试数据恢复工具**:如果没有备份,您可以考虑使用一些数据恢复工具来尝试恢复丢失的数据,尤其是在数据丢失不久之后。
3. **联系技术支持**:如果自己无法解决,联系钱包客户端的技术支持团队,可能会得到某些特定建议和解决方案。
区块链节点钱包在未来的发展方向主要体现于以下几个方面:
1. **用户体验改善**:随着技术的进步,区块链钱包将更加关注用户体验,使得即使是新手用户也能轻松上手。
2. **跨链互操作性**:未来的节点钱包将支持多条区块链互通,用户可以在一个钱包中管理多种数字资产,降低管理成本。
3. **安全性提升**:随着网络攻击方式的日益复杂,节点钱包在安全性方面将不断更新和强化,采用更高效的安全技术来保护用户资产。
4. **增强的功能**:未来的钱包可能会与智能合约、去中心化金融(DeFi)等领域深度集成,为用户提供丰富的功能和体验。
综上所述,搭建区块链节点钱包的过程并不复杂,但涉及的知识非常广泛。希望此次指南能够帮助您快速上手,并在之后的使用中更加得心应手。
``` 以上为区块链节点钱包部署搭建的详细介绍,涵盖了基本概念、搭建流程、安全策略及常见问题等内容,共计3300字以上。希望对您有所帮助!